Regular Cleaning and Sanitization
Regular cleaning and sanitization are the cornerstone of cleanroom maintenance. A cleanroom should be cleaned daily to remove any dust, debris, or other contaminants that could compromise the cleanliness of the environment. Using approved cleaning solutions and disinfectants, wipe down all surfaces, including floors, walls, ceilings, and equipment. Pay special attention to high-touch areas and critical surfaces where contamination is most likely to occur.
In addition to daily cleaning, it is essential to establish a regular deep cleaning schedule. Deep cleaning should include a thorough cleaning of all equipment, filters, and HVAC systems to prevent the buildup of contaminants. Proper Air Filtration
Air filtration is a critical component of cleanroom maintenance. Proper air filtration systems help to remove airborne contaminants and maintain a clean and controlled environment. Ensure that your cleanroom is equipped with high-efficiency particulate air (HEPA) filters that are regularly monitored, maintained, and replaced as needed. Check the seals and gaskets of the filters regularly to prevent leaks and ensure optimal filtration efficiency.
In addition to HEPA filters, consider installing pre-filters and carbon filters to capture larger particles and eliminate odors. Proper air circulation and filtration are essential for maintaining a cleanroom environment and preventing the spread of contaminants.
Controlled Access and Personnel Training
Controlling access to the cleanroom is essential for preventing contamination from entering the environment. Implement strict gowning procedures, including the use of cleanroom suits, shoe covers, hairnets, and gloves, for all personnel entering the cleanroom. Designate specific entry and exit points, and implement a strict protocol for entering and exiting the cleanroom to minimize the introduction of contaminants.
Provide thorough training to all cleanroom personnel on proper cleanroom procedures, including gowning, handwashing, and contamination control. Regularly conduct training sessions and refresher courses to ensure that all personnel understand and adhere to cleanroom protocols. Enforce strict adherence to cleanroom procedures to maintain a clean and controlled environment.
Monitoring and Contamination Control
Monitoring and contamination control are essential for maintaining the cleanliness of an ISO 7 cleanroom. Implement a comprehensive monitoring program to track environmental conditions, such as temperature, humidity, and particle counts, in real-time. Use monitoring devices, such as particle counters and air samplers, to detect and identify any deviations from cleanroom standards.
Regularly inspect critical surfaces and equipment for signs of contamination, such as dust, debris, or microbial growth. Implement a robust contamination control program to identify and address sources of contamination promptly. Conduct routine audits and inspections to ensure that cleanroom protocols are being followed and that contamination risks are mitigated effectively.
Equipment Maintenance and Calibration
Proper maintenance and calibration of equipment are essential for ensuring the effectiveness and reliability of your ISO 7 cleanroom. Regularly inspect and maintain all cleanroom equipment, such as HVAC systems, filters, fume hoods, and workstations, to prevent malfunctions and contamination risks. Develop a preventative maintenance schedule and adhere to manufacturer guidelines for equipment maintenance.
In addition to regular maintenance, calibrate all monitoring devices, such as particle counters and air samplers, to ensure accurate and reliable readings. Conduct regular performance checks and calibrations to verify the accuracy of monitoring devices and ensure the integrity of your cleanroom environment. Proper equipment maintenance and calibration are essential for maintaining the functionality and cleanliness of your cleanroom.
